Frequently Asked Questions:
Q: What makes MMCX connectors better than SMA or TNC for small form-factor designs?
A: MMCX connectors offer a smaller physical size while maintaining comparable frequency response and improved mating reliability through their unique latching system. They’re particularly well-suited for applications where weight and space savings matter most.
Q: Can I solder this directly onto a PCB?
A: Yes, many MMCX variants come with PCB-mount versions that allow direct soldering to printed circuit boards, eliminating the need for additional adapters or crimp terminals.
Q: Is it suitable for outdoor use?
A: With proper sealing and environmental protection (such as conformal coating), these connectors can perform reliably outdoors, especially in moderate climates. For extreme weather, consider using protective boots or housings.
Q: Do they support both coaxial and shielded cables?
A: Absolutely—the design accommodates a wide range of coaxial cables with varying outer diameters, provided the correct ferrule and crimp tool are used for secure termination.
